紧邻深基坑施工相互影响的模拟分析*

摘要]针对紧邻深基坑工程设计案例进行其相互影响分析,采用有限元分析软件MIDAS/GTS模拟了紧邻深基坑在不同施工工况下基坑的相互影响。分析表明,两紧邻深基坑在不同的施工组合下同时施工会诱发对方基坑围护结构发生不同程度的水平侧向位移,其最大水平侧向位移均出现在开挖至基底的施工工况中。
关键词]基坑工程;紧邻;施工影响;双排桩;超前锚索;位移

Simulation on construction interactions for two adjacent deep foundation pits

Abstract: A project design adjacent to deep foundation pit was analyzed by using the finite element analysis software MIDAS/GTS,and the deep foundation pit construction in the different conditions was simulated. Based on the simulation results, the conclusion shows that when two adjacent deep foundation pits are constructed simultaneously in different conditions, the enclosure structure of another foundation pit will occur different horizontal displacement,and the maximum horizontal displacement of one foundation pit will appear when another foundation pit is excavated at the bottom.
Keywords: foundation pit; adjacent; construction interaction; double-row pile; pre-anchorage cable; displacement
